Abstract
The clay sculpture glass compound heat-insulation foam wall of impact resistance sound insulation lighter than water, with carborundum, clay sculpture glass plate, clay sculpture glass plate bar, clay sculpture glass string ripple lath composition.Cement after solidification is linked up by the plastics after fusing, is increased the toughness of set cement, and is improved impact resistance.Cement makes the glass web of parcel have intensity, and glass web reinforcement then as cement, the cement fragility for overcoming, not only hard but also tough clay sculpture glass plate possess the characteristic of building occupancy.Thermal insulation layer within the walls is done with carborundum, the cold and hot power consumption in building is saved to greatest extent.Heat barrier foam wall is that monoblock body of wall is made, and has glass web as reinforcement, and impact resistance is more higher than clay tile wall.Heat barrier foam wall has many spaces, makes the weight ratio water of heat barrier foam wall light;Building basis and the cement sandstone consumption of beam column can be made to reduce more than half.During the clay sculpture glass plate of one millimeter of sonic impinging thickness, clay sculpture glass plate produces vibrations by wave absorption, reaches sound insulation.

In conjunction with principles and methods clay sculpture glass compound heat-insulation foam wall:
Plastic molting temperature is more than 200 degree, and set cement is spent up to more than 300 using temperature, so cement of the heating without compromising on solidification.
Cement after solidification is linked up by the plastics after fusing, can be increased the toughness of set cement, and be improved impact resistance.
Waste paper is broken, rice wheat straw short section is impregnated with waterglass, is dried after-combustion and obtains hard carborundum fragment;The heat transfer coefficient of carborundum is very low,
It is commonly used for the firebreak of burner hearth;Thermal insulation layer within the walls is done with it, the temperature of cold and hot gas is efficiently blocked in outside wall outside Neng Jiang buildings, is saved to greatest extent
Cold and hot power consumption in building.
Cement makes the glass web of parcel have certain intensity, glass web reinforcement then as cement, the cement fragility for overcoming, institute
So that clay sculpture glass plate is not only hard but also tough clay sculpture glass plate, possesses the characteristic of building occupancy.
When heat barrier foam wall is impacted, the toughness that clay sculpture glass plate has, and the crest of clay sculpture glass string ripple plate, the clay sculpture glass plate of support
With elasticity, impulsive force is absorbed, absorb through which floor clay sculpture glass plate, make heat barrier foam wall become impact resistance body of wall;As a whole,
Heat barrier foam wall is that monoblock body of wall is made, and has glass web as reinforcement, so the impact resistance of heat barrier foam wall is than clay tile wall or water
Adobe wall is higher.
There are many spaces between the clay sculpture glass plate of heat barrier foam wall, clay sculpture glass string ripple plate, the weight of heat barrier foam wall is greatly reduced, makes heat-insulated
The weight ratio water of foam wall is light;Current wall weight is more than the floor in building and beam column gross weight twice;So replacing viscous with heat barrier foam wall
Cob brick or cement brick, can make building basis and the cement sandstone consumption of beam column reduce more than half.
Clay sculpture glass plate, clay sculpture glass string ripple plate thickness are less than one millimeter.During sonic impinging clay sculpture glass plate, clay sculpture glass plate produces vibrations by sound wave
Absorb, reach sound insulation.
